Karoline Leavitt posted social-media photos showing her preparing a fall-themed meal, including pineapple ham, mashed potatoes, carrots and a fresh baguette. The images showed a personalized chopping board engraved "The Riccio's, established 2025," and the ham arranged in a Le Creuset dish with pineapple chunks. She captioned one image "Fall cookin!" She also shared a Labor Day photo of her one-year-old son Niko relaxed on a bed drinking from a bottle. She reposted praise highlighting her ability to balance a prominent White House role with raising children and expressed pride in being a working mother.
